Monthly Weather
| Month | Avg Temperature | Precipitation | Summary |
|---|---|---|---|
| January | 62°F (17°C) | 1.1 in | Coldest |
| February | 67°F (19°C) | 0.4 in | |
| March | 77°F (25°C) | 0.6 in | |
| April | 87°F (30°C) | 0.2 in | Driest |
| May | 94°F (34°C) | 0.2 in | Warmest |
| June | 91°F (33°C) | 4.3 in | |
| July | 83°F (28°C) | 13.0 in | |
| August | 81°F (27°C) | 13.8 in | Wettest |
| September | 81°F (27°C) | 7.1 in | |
| October | 77°F (25°C) | 1.1 in | |
| November | 69°F (21°C) | 0.4 in | |
| December | 63°F (17°C) | 0.3 in |
Maihar has a seasonal temperature swing of 32°F / from 62°F in January to 94°F in May. Total annual precipitation is 42.4 inches, with August being the wettest month (13.8") and April the driest (0.2").
